Submit to our First Digital and Print Issue!

The Institute for Christian Socialism is publishing its first digital and print issue!

We welcome submissions from writers, artists, and organizers whose work dwells at the intersection of socialist commitments, faith, and hope. 

Send ICS your best personal and theological essays, art, poetry, creative fiction, critical reviews of books and culture, movement dispatches, and reflections that grapple with the intersection of hope and radical politics in an age of capitalist and authoritarian despair. 

This issue will gather work across three sections:

(1) Arts & Culture

(2) Church & Movement

(3) Theology & Thought

ICS is seeking pieces that explore radical hope in its many forms. What does it look like in our churches, workplaces, and classrooms? What does it sound like in the streets and union halls? What world should Christian socialists be striving to build, and what are the biblical and theological grounds for that hope?

Show us what hope looks like when it takes on flesh. Show us the glimmers of resurrection in everyday life. Show us sustainability and strength amid empire and despair.

Let this be a space for visions of the world as it could be: resolute and revolutionary. As Scripture says, “Against all hope, Abraham in hope believed.” (Romans 4:18)

Interested in Writing For The Bias?

You can submit pitches to editor@christiansocialism.com.

Please include a brief description of your topic and angle, the main argument and contribution you hope to make, and why it is important for our audience. In addition, we ask that you provide a one sentence bio and, if you have them, any links to previous publications. Our editorial team will review your submission and be in contact in 3-4 weeks. 

We highly recommend before pitching us to familiarize yourself with what The Bias has published. Currently, we have a firm limit of 3,500 words for published articles and essays.  We provide a small honorarium upon publication of the piece.
